In Louisville, as in many places across the country, a spam call is generally considered harassment when it becomes persistent, unwanted, and disruptive. While many legitimate businesses use automated dialing systems to reach potential customers, the difference between marketing efforts and harassment lies in consent. If you consistently receive calls from unknown numbers despite not providing your contact information or explicitly declining future communications, it could be deemed harassing.
Additionally, spam calls often involve pre-recorded messages or live salespeople using high-pressure tactics to sell products or services. As a Kentucky resident, you have rights when it comes to dealing with unwanted spam calls. While it might be tempting to ignore these phone calls, especially if they are frequent or persistent, there are legal protections in place to safeguard your privacy and peace of mind. According to the Telephone Consumer Protection Act (TCPA), a federal law designed to curb telemarketing and spam calls, individuals have the right to refuse receipt of certain types of automated calls, including those using prerecorded messages.
